They tried to escape him, but he wouldn't let them.
Desperate Mary Grace Winters knew the only way to save herself and her child from her abusive husband was to stage their deaths. Now all that remains of her former life is at the bottom of a lake.
As Caroline Stewart, Mary Grace has almost forgotten the nightmare she left behind nine years ago. Slowly she has learned to believe that her new life, and new identity, is here to stay.
Then her husband uncovers her hidden trail. Step by step he's closing in on her and everyone she loves. Now Caroline must decide whether to flee again or whether the time has come to stay and fight...
